Kristin F. Cast is the coauthor of the House of Night series for young adults with her mother, P.C. Cast. She graduated from Broken Arrow Senior High in 2005. In November 2008, Variety reported that producers Michael Birnbaum and Jeremiah S. Chechik had obtained an option to acquire the motion picture rights in the House of Night series. On October 8, 2010 it was announced that Kristin was working on her first solo novel.

Where would your main inspiration come from?
From our fabulous agent Meredith Bernstein. She told my mom/PC Cast that she should write a book about a vampire finishing school. Meredith wanted some kind of kinky and nasty college age s&m novel, but my mom was teaching high school at the time and wanted to write something in the young adult genre. Mom wrote the first three chapters, and that's how the fledglings and vampyres were born!
what process do you and your co-author use to collaborate? any special writing software that's intended for group-writing?
For the House of Night series, Mom/PC Cast wrote the entire first draft and I served as her front line and teen voice editor. However, during the first novel we did not have that method down yet. She would write a chapter or two and send it to me, but we quickly realized that didn't work.
But in the new series we're working on, we are writing it together from alternating points of view. I should check out some of the writing software you mentioned. It may make my life a lot easier. :)

How close are you to having any info on the HoN movies?
My mom has been working with Marc Haimes, the screenwriter, and he is excellent! They recently finished the treatment, which is like a long outline, for the first movie. Hopefully we'll have additional news soon. If you're tired of waiting, you can always contact Samuel Hadida, our producer with Davis Films, and tell him to hurry up!

I always wondered, why the tattoos?
As a way to enhance the vampyre's beauty, and also as a respectful nod to ancient goddess lore and Mists of Avalon by Marion Zimmer Bradley.

How much of a say do you have in your book cover designs? I love them!
Thank you!
The excellent art team at St. Martins Press would come up with the designs and ask us for our input. They also sent us photos of people they thought represented the characters, and we would choose the model we liked most. It was their idea to have a poster on the inside of each of the hardback covers, which I think is totally genius!

Which character do you relate to the most? Also, how did you collaborate with your mother on this? Did you two switch off on the writing or were you together for the whole writing?
I relate to Zoey the most because she was loosely based on my when I was a teen. And when I say loosely based, I totally mean it. My mom and grandpa both taught at the same high school I went to, so no one ever wanted to date me. No one. Not ever. So I didn't have any of Zo's boy problems.
I served as the teen voice editor, so Mom would write the first draft and I would go through and cut, add, and edit the manuscript.
